Jasmine Suraya Chin might be small in person, but she is definitely big in personality and spirit. And, the fact that she is a host for local football games and she’s also in a 100 episode TV show and it just proves that she is hitting every possible angle to make it big in this business! We hear that she’s also upping her Kung Fu skills for future movie and TV roles. Is there even a way to stop this woman? We feel tired just writing this post about her.
